Paulden CDP, Arizona: commercial real estate data.

Paulden CDP is a Census CDP of 4,795 people across 57.32 square miles of land, in Yavapai County. Median household income is $91,741, 92.9 percent of occupied homes are owned, and the SBA record carries 3 7(a) approvals to borrowers here worth $805,000.

How many people live in Paulden, Arizona?

4,795, in 2,041 households. Paulden CDP covers 57.32 square miles of land, which is 84 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Paulden in?

Yavapai County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Paulden?

$91,741.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$353,700. Median gross rent is $1,098 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.
